2.3.2. 新規リポジトリーの作成


リポジトリー とは、Git はリビジョン管理がされている全ファイルと、完全な変更履歴や変更日時や変更者の情報などそのファイルに関連する追加データを保存する場所のことです。Subversion または CVS などの集中型のリビジョン管理システムとは異なり、通常 Git リポジトリーと 作業ディレクトリー は同じです。また、一般的な Git リポジトリーでは、単一のプロジェクトだけを保存し、公開されている場合には、誰でも、完全な改訂履歴を使用してクローンを作成することができます。

空のリポジトリーの初期化

空の Git リポジトリーを新規作成するには、シェルリポジトリーで、保存する先のディレクトリーに移動して、以下を入力します。
git init
このコマンドにより、リポジトリー情報がすべて保存されている .git と呼ばれる隠しディレクトリーが作成されます。

リポジトリーへのデータのインポート

既存のプロジェクトでリビジョン管理を行うように設定するには、プロジェクトのディレクトリーに Git リポジトリーを作成して、以下のコマンドを実行します。
git add .
このコマンドは、現在の作業ディレクトリーにある全ファイルとディレクトリーに対して、Git リポジトリーへの追加の準備ができているとマークします。実際にリポジトリーへこのコンテンツを追加するように進めるには、シェルプロンプトで以下を入力して変更をコミットします。
git commit [-m "commit message"]
commit message は、リビジョンに関する短い説明に置き換えてください。-m オプションを省略すると、このコマンドにより、外部テキストエディターでコミットのメッセージを入力できるようになります。デフォルトのテキストエディターの設定方法に関する情報は 「デフォルトのテキストエディターの設定」 を参照してください。
Red Hat logoGithubRedditYoutubeTwitter

詳細情報

試用、購入および販売

コミュニティー

Red Hat ドキュメントについて

Red Hat をお使いのお客様が、信頼できるコンテンツが含まれている製品やサービスを活用することで、イノベーションを行い、目標を達成できるようにします。

多様性を受け入れるオープンソースの強化

Red Hat では、コード、ドキュメント、Web プロパティーにおける配慮に欠ける用語の置き換えに取り組んでいます。このような変更は、段階的に実施される予定です。詳細情報: Red Hat ブログ.

会社概要

Red Hat は、企業がコアとなるデータセンターからネットワークエッジに至るまで、各種プラットフォームや環境全体で作業を簡素化できるように、強化されたソリューションを提供しています。

© 2024 Red Hat, Inc.